Jagran correspondent, Mainpuri. For the first time, Mainpuri got the opportunity to host the state level women's cricket competition but it was lost due to lack of facilities and arrangements. Due to lack of cricket pitch in the district and adequate arrangements for the safety of women players, DIOS has expressed its inability to organize the event in the district.

A letter has been sent to the government officials demanding to hold this competition in some other district of Agra division. This time Mainpuri was selected by the Secondary Education Council for the state level women's cricket competition of Under-17 and Under-19 category.

ADIOS held a meeting

On August 30, sports teachers of the district met under the chairmanship of ADIOS Raghuraj Singh Pal and discussed the plan. The event was proposed in the month of November. Women players from all the districts of 18 divisions had to come to Mainpuri for the competition.

Apart from Pt. Jawaharlal Nehru Government Stadium, the sports grounds of SBRL School and Chitragupta Degree College were kept for the competition. The event was to be held in one of these. Now the education authorities have pulled back from holding the competition saying that not a single pitch is correct.

Cited lack of facilities

Grass has grown all over. The pitch is broken at many places, making it impossible to bowl the ball. Expressing inability, DIOS has demanded to hold the competition in some other district of Agra division. He has cited lack of facilities as the reason behind this.

This is also the biggest reason

– There is not a single place in the entire district where women players can be accommodated. There is no facility for their living or other work. There are not even women coaches who stay with the players and understand their situation.

– Due to absence of pitch curator, there are no arrangements to solve the problem of pitch here.

– Some education officers also expressed their inability to provide accommodation, food, security and transportation for the women players coming from 18 divisions.

ADIOS Raghuraj Singh Pal said, we have written a request letter that due to lack of adequate arrangements for pitch and ground, we cannot organize the event in our district. There has been a demand to organize the event in Agra itself. Now the government has to take the decision.
